Crystal Kingdom Dizzy is an adventure video game featuring the character Dizzy released in December 1992 by Codemasters.
This elicited some criticism, as despite the much higher tag, the game was no bigger or more complex than its much lower-priced predecessors.
[3] The Spectrum version of the game knocked Rainbow Islands from the top of the UK sales chart, and prevented Street Fighter II from being number one.
[5] This version was voted number 70 in the Your Sinclair Readers Top 100 Games of All Time.
[6] The Commodore 64 and Amstrad CPC versions were the only core games in the series to be entirely coded for those platforms as opposed to porting over the graphic designs from the Spectrum versions as previously.
